MOSCOW, July 28 (RIA Novosti) - The Russian government will work out a specially targeted federal program to ensure that components for military hardware are produced domestically, the Russian prime minister said Monday.
Vladimir Putin visited the Avangard machine-building plant in Moscow, which is part of the Almaz-Antei defense company. "We will speak on it at today's meeting of the Russian government presidium," he said of the government support program.
The Almaz-Antei company specializes in developing and producing small, medium and long-range air defense missile systems, radars and automated control systems.
Putin also said the implementation of a program to manufacture strategic materials would ensure independence from imports for firms fulfilling orders in the military-technical sector.
That issue was also due to be discussed at the meeting of the presidium, also known as the inner cabinet.
